The Canadian pianist took home Second Prize at the 19th International Fryderyk Chopin Piano Competition in Warsaw in October 25.<\/p>\n<p>His choice of repertoire at the competition\u2019s second stage, the complete set of Chopin \u00c9tudes, op. 10, created a significant buzz, particularly from the Polish press. But, Chen\u2019s shelf was already home to multiple first prize wins from international competitions, even before Warsaw.<\/p>\n<p>He\u2019s coming to Toronto\u2019s Koerner Hall for a recital on May 24, and LV caught up with him for a chat.<\/p>\n<p>Kevin performs at the <span class=\"s2\">Sala Koncertowa Filharmonii Narodowej w Warszawie during the second round of the The 19th International Fryderyk Chopin Piano Competition in 2025:<\/span><\/p>\n<div class=\"jetpack-video-wrapper\"><span class=\"embed-youtube\" style=\"text-align:center; display: block;\"><iframe loading=\"lazy\" class=\"youtube-player\" width=\"640\" height=\"360\" src=\"https:\/\/www.youtube.com\/embed\/MsaCHVBpGvI?version=3&#038;rel=1&#038;showsearch=0&#038;showinfo=1&#038;iv_load_policy=1&#038;fs=1&#038;hl=en-US&#038;autohide=2&#038;wmode=transparent\" allowfullscreen=\"true\" style=\"border:0;\" sandbox=\"allow-scripts allow-same-origin allow-popups allow-presentation\"><\/iframe><\/span><\/div>\n<h2>Kevin Chen<\/h2>\n<p>Kevin Chen began studying the piano at the age of five in Edmonton, where he was born. It wasn\u2019t long before he started gaining attention from the media, audiences, and competition adjudicators. He won first place at the Canadian Music Competition at the age of eight.<\/p>\n<p>That same year, still eight years old, he earned his Associate of The Royal Conservatory (ARCT) Diploma, and was at that time the youngest student to receive First Class Honours with Distinction on his ARCT Piano Performer\u2019s exam.<\/p>\n<p>Other competition wins include First Prizes at:<\/p>\n<ul>\n<li>The Arthur Rubinstein International Piano Master Competition (Tel Aviv 2023);<\/li>\n<li>The Concours de Gen\u00e8ve (2022);<\/li>\n<li>The Franz Liszt International Piano Competition (Budapest 2021);<\/li>\n<li>The Hilton Head International Piano Competition (2020);<\/li>\n<li>The International Piano-e-Competition (Minneapolis 2019).<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<p>Kevin has performed with major orchestras across the globe, including the Warsaw Philharmonic Orchestra, Orchestre de la Suisse Romande, Taipei Symphony Orchestra, Hungarian National Orchestra, Edmonton Symphony Orchestra, and Calgary Philharmonic Orchestra, among others.<\/p>\n<p>He has been a featured performer at notable international festivals such as La Roque d\u2019Anth\u00e9ron, Chopin and His Europe (Warsaw), and Duszniki-Zdr\u00f3j, and he\u2019s taken the stage at venues that include Carnegie Hall, Berlin Philharmonie, Munich Prinzregententheater, St. John\u2019s Smith Square (London), and the Taipei National Concert Hall.<\/p>\n<p>He currently studies at the Hochschule f\u00fcr Musik, Theater und Medien Hannover.<\/p>\n<p>Kevin made his Koerner Hall debut on December 15, 2024 and will return next year, on March 21, 2027, with Illia Ovcharenko to play a two-piano version of Beethoven\u2019s Ninth Symphony.<\/p>\n<figure id=\"attachment_124297\" aria-describedby=\"caption-attachment-124297\" style=\"width: 1200px\" class=\"wp-caption aligncenter\"><img decoding=\"async\" loading=\"lazy\" class=\"size-full wp-image-124297\" src=\"https:\/\/www.ludwig-van.com\/toronto\/wp-content\/uploads\/sites\/2\/2026\/05\/Kevin-Chen-3-1.jpg\" alt=\"Pianist Kevin Chen (Photo: Fabrice Umiglia)\" width=\"1200\" height=\"800\" srcset=\"https:\/\/www.ludwig-van.com\/toronto\/wp-content\/uploads\/sites\/2\/2026\/05\/Kevin-Chen-3-1.jpg 1200w, https:\/\/www.ludwig-van.com\/toronto\/wp-content\/uploads\/sites\/2\/2026\/05\/Kevin-Chen-3-1-300x200.jpg 300w, https:\/\/www.ludwig-van.com\/toronto\/wp-content\/uploads\/sites\/2\/2026\/05\/Kevin-Chen-3-1-1024x683.jpg 1024w, https:\/\/www.ludwig-van.com\/toronto\/wp-content\/uploads\/sites\/2\/2026\/05\/Kevin-Chen-3-1-768x512.jpg 768w\" sizes=\"(max-width: 1200px) 100vw, 1200px\" \/><figcaption id=\"caption-attachment-124297\" class=\"wp-caption-text\">Pianist Kevin Chen (Photo: Fabrice Umiglia)<\/figcaption><\/figure>\n<h2>Kevin Chen: The Interview<\/h2>\n<p>Kevin began playing piano at a very early age, too early to have any thoughts of a professional career.<\/p>\n<p>\u201cI don&#8217;t remember of this personally,\u201d he says. \u201cI had a toy keyboard when I was two or so, according to my parents. It had nursery rhymes and easy melodies programmed into it.\u201d<\/p>\n<p>His parents realized that he enjoyed playing it a great deal, and began his formal lessons early.<\/p>\n<p>\u201cIt just feels like piano was always part of my life.\u201d<\/p>\n<p>There was no particular moment when he decided on a career as a musician. It just worked out that way. \u201cI also didn&#8217;t have any specific moment when I had to make that decision,\u201d he says. \u201cIt feels like my journey has always consisted of small steps. I never really had to think about becoming a professional pianist.\u201d<\/p>\n<p>Kevin Chen performs Liszt: Piano Concerto No. 1 in E-flat major, S.124 in 2021 with the Filharm\u00f3nia Magyarorsz\u00e1g:<\/p>\n<div class=\"jetpack-video-wrapper\"><span class=\"embed-youtube\" style=\"text-align:center; display: block;\"><iframe loading=\"lazy\" class=\"youtube-player\" width=\"640\" height=\"360\" src=\"https:\/\/www.youtube.com\/embed\/GOKhyTGwk6s?version=3&#038;rel=1&#038;showsearch=0&#038;showinfo=1&#038;iv_load_policy=1&#038;fs=1&#038;hl=en-US&#038;autohide=2&#038;wmode=transparent\" allowfullscreen=\"true\" style=\"border:0;\" sandbox=\"allow-scripts allow-same-origin allow-popups allow-presentation\"><\/iframe><\/span><\/div>\n<h3>The Program<\/h3>\n<p>His repertoire for the upcoming recital will include Fryderyk Chopin\u2019s: Trois Nouvelles \u00c9tudes, B.130, and 12 \u00c9tudes, op. 10, along with Alexander Scriabin\u2019s Pr\u00e9lude in B Major, op. 11 no. 11, Fantasy in B Minor, op. 28, and Vers la flamme, op. 72. He\u2019ll wrap up with Franz Liszt\u2019s \u201cLes jeux d\u2019eau \u00e0 la Villa d\u2019Este\u201d from Ann\u00e9es de P\u00e8lerinage, Vol. 3, S.163, no. 4, and Les pr\u00e9ludes, S. 97 (transcr. Kevin Chen).<\/p>\n<p>\u201cI knew I wanted to play Chopin since I guess he&#8217;s one of my favourite composers now,\u201d Chen says. \u201cI just feel at home with Chopin and Liszt.\u201d<\/p>\n<p>He notes that he\u2019s been playing the music of both composers for a few years now.<\/p>\n<p>\u201cI also wanted to play something else, that&#8217;s how I stumbled upon Scriabin,\u201d Kevin says. \u201cI think there is a huge amount of variety in his compositional techniques.\u201d The composer\u2019s early works, as he points out, are very romantic, along the lines of Chopin. \u201cWhen you get to his later works, it&#8217;s almost like it&#8217;s not the same composer.\u201d<\/p>\n<p>Scriabin\u2019s Vers la flamme forms a kind of counterpoint to Liszt\u2019s \u201cLes jeux d\u2019eau \u00e0 la Villa d\u2019Este\u201d.<\/p>\n<h3>Next Steps<\/h3>\n<p>Kevin has composed more than 100 pieces, including symphonies. He transcribed Liszt\u2019s Les pr\u00e9ludes, a work written for a large orchestra, for piano for the recital. He\u2019d like to compose more music in the future.<\/p>\n<p>\u201cI think so,\u201d he says. \u201cRecently I haven&#8217;t been composing so much. Lately, I have been lacking inspiration.
